Can Drinking Too Much Water Cause A False Negative Pregnancy Test?

Can Drinking Too Much Water Cause A False Negative Pregnancy Test? Can drinking too much water cause a false negative pregnancy test? Drinking water—or any fluids—can, in fact, affect the results of an at-home urine pregnancy test, especially when taken very early in the pregnancy.
